It's generally not recommended to share your Bitcoin private key or any other sensitive information with anyone, including your loved ones or family members, unless it's absolutely necessary. Your private key is essentially your password to access your Bitcoin, and if someone else has access to it, they can potentially steal your Bitcoin or misuse it.

However, you can share information about your Bitcoin with someone you trust, such as a close family member or friend, without actually sharing your private key. For example, you can tell them about your investment in Bitcoin, how you manage your Bitcoin wallet, and your overall strategy for buying, selling, and holding Bitcoin.

If you want to ensure that your Bitcoin is passed on to your loved ones in the event of your death, you can consider setting up a legal will or trust that includes instructions for how your Bitcoin should be transferred to your heirs. You can also consider using a multi-sig wallet, which requires multiple private keys to access your Bitcoin, and give one of the private keys to a trusted family member or friend.

Ultimately, the decision to share your Bitcoin information with someone is a personal one that should be carefully considered based on your individual circumstances and the level of trust you have with the person in question. It's important to remember that once you share your private key or any other sensitive information, you lose control over your Bitcoin and the risks associated with it increase.

Even if people we trust often betray us, I think Crypto can be said to be an inheritance to our family and children in the future, because we don't know when we will die. Just a word of advice regarding crypto inheritance with significant amounts of fiat:
1. Use an air-gapped hardware wallet, don't throw away the original packaging (box, manual, etc).
2. The private key in the form of BIP39 is printed and laminated, then covered with an easy-to-remove sticker.
3. Put both (including packaging, etc.) into a locked safety box.
4. Save the safety box in a trusted bank deposit box.
5. Make a will with legal experts, which contains concrete steps on how to access and monetize the crypto as completely and as clearly as possible, including what if scenarios if there is an error (we assume a lay person accesses).

A private key is not a personal Identification number and a Bitcoin wallet is not like an ATM, these are two different technologies that operate on separate models, Private key doesn't identify who you are but enable you to prove ownership and spend your bitcoin. Bitcoin wallet just helps you to manage your private keys, it doesn't have any similarities to an ATM at all.

This part captures an experience I had in 2021. Let me share that with you. I was teaching someone about Bitcoin and trading. When I got to wallet security and safety, I drummed it into my student NEVER to reveal his passphrase or password to anyone; not even to me. I included myself in it. Lecture continued for the rest of that day.

Two days later, while dwelling on a different topic, I asked him to send me his passphrase that I wanted to check for something. He refused, reminding me of what I told him. I pushed further and told him to remember I was different since I was the one teaching him. That broke his defense. He released his passphrase to me. BTW, it was an unused empty wallet for practice. I laughed him to scorn and reminded him how he should never give it out. He felt sorry for himself. I believe my shared experience answers that part of your question now.

The only time one can give that out should be in one's will.
